Part-time Health and Social Care Level 3 Level 4 Qualification
Learning Outcomes
- Apply knowledge and skills to provide care and support to individuals across the lifespan.
- Develop and implement individualized care plans that meet the specific needs of individuals.
- Collaborate effectively with other healthcare professionals to provide comprehensive care.
- Promote independence and self-care in individuals.
Duration
This qualification takes approximately 12 months to complete.
Industry Relevance
This qualification is highly relevant to the healthcare and social care sectors, as it prepares individuals to work in a variety of settings, including hospitals, nursing homes, community care organizations, and private healthcare providers.
